More than 5,000 Positions Available at Kings Island for the 2024 season

Kings Island Team Photo Kings Island Team |
February 13, 2024

If you are looking for a fun summer job, February is not too early to find one. This year Kings Island plans to hire more than 5,000 seasonal associates and many of those roles will be filled during a week-long hiring blitz from Feb. 17-24. Opening Day for the 2024 season is Saturday, April 20.

“We are looking for individuals who want to create great experiences for guests visiting Kings Island,” said Mike Koontz, vice president and general manager of Kings Island. “A seasonal job at the park offers competitive wages and perks you won’t find anywhere else. It is perfect for anyone who is looking for supplemental income in the summer, like students, teachers or retirees.”

An Open House will be held at Kings Island on Saturday, Feb. 17, from 10:00 a.m-2:00 p.m. in the park’s Festhaus dining hall. Each department with positions will have an informational table set up and staffed by current employees who will be able to talk about what it is like to work at the 364-acre amusement park.  

"I absolutely love working at Kings Island during the summer," said Katie Milbower, Operations Supervisor in the Park Services department and physical education teacher at Mt. Healthy South Elementary. "Working at Kings Island is an opportunity to work with great teams and not to mention flexible scheduling. I am beginning my 11th teaching and starting my 16th year of FUN with Kings Island," she said.

Milbower continued.  "You work with a variety of individuals, and it is a great way to earn some extra money in the summer!  Joining Kings Island is joining a family!"

Kings Island will also visit local high schools Feb. 19-23, and participate in the Cincinnati Recreation Commission’s 18th Annual Mayor’s Career Expo on Saturday, Feb. 24, from 10:00 a.m.-1:00 p.m.

Interested candidates can learn more and apply for available positions by visiting the park’s website. Positions include Ride Operators, Food and Beverage, Lifeguards, Merchandise, Games, Security and more. Pay ranges from $14-17 per hour (16 years of age or older) based on prior experience and position. Kings Island offers competitive wages and benefits, and many perks for its associates including discounts, reward and recognition programs, exclusive events, free meals and free admission to any Cedar Fair park.
